   Time-Domain-Based Stability Assessment of OffshoreWindparks with AC-Connection Using the Simulation Approach SCOPE 
 By Roman Bartelt, Holger Wrede, Carsten Heising, Martin Oettmeier, Volker Staudt, Andreas Steimel 
 [View] 
 [Download] 
Abstract: Overall stability of windparks is a main issue. Concerning stability, different aspects have to be judged, like e.g. resonant, harmonic and low-frequency stability. Some of these aspects can be assessed in the frequency domain but the only common base of all stability problems is the time domain. Therefore, the assessment of stability – especially in this early phase of windpark technology – should be performed in time domain including the control algorithms of the manufacturers. In this paper, a simulation approach is introduced which is able to handle the introduced requirements of stability assessment. The basic concept is introduced and first simulation results concerning offshore windparks with AC coupling outline the danger of stability problems in the context of the available low short-circuit power and the enormous amount of power-electronic converters operated at the same common point coupling.
